Common Saupd.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to saupd.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to saupd.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• Error 0xc0000142: This error message appears when an application wasn't able to start correctly, often due to issues in the software itself, corrupted files, or problems with Windows registry.
  • Saupd.exe Application Error: This error message indicates a problem encountered by the executable application during its execution. This could be due to software bugs, corrupted files, or conflicts with other programs.
  •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This alert surfaces when the system does not have enough resources to perform the requested service. This could be a result of high memory consumption or excessive CPU utilization.
  • Saupd.exe File Not Executing: This warning appears when the executable file fails to launch as expected. Reasons could include damaged file data, improper file permissions, or insufficient system resources.
  • Error 0xc0000005: Also known as Access Violation Error, it happens when the application tries to access the location of the memory that is already used by another .exe file, which results in a conflict.

How to Remove Saupd.exe

If it becomes necessary to eliminate the saupd.exe file from your system, kindly follow the steps provided below. As with any modification to system files, it's crucial to proceed with care to avoid unintentional changes that may cause unpredicted system responses.

  1. Locate the File: Start by finding saupd.exe on your system. You can do this by using the search feature in your File Explorer.

  2. Protect Your Data: Always have a backup of important data before you make changes to your system files. This keeps your important files safe, even if something goes wrong.

  3. Remove the File: Once you've found saupd.exe, remove it by right-clicking on the file and choosing Delete. This moves the file to your Recycle Bin.

  4. Complete the Deletion: To get rid of saupd.exe fully, you must empty your Recycle Bin. Right-click on the Recycle Bin icon and choose Empty Recycle Bin.

  5. Check Your System: After you've removed the file, run a full system scan using a trusted antivirus tool. This helps ensure no harmful bits of the file are left behind.

Note: If saupd.exe is related to a specific program, deleting it could cause the program to stop working correctly. If you notice any issues after removing the file, you might need to reinstall the software, or you could contact a tech professional.
